FAQs for booking flights from Dallas to Gatlinburg

  • Which airports will I be using when flying from Dallas/Fort Worth Airport to Gatlinburg?

    When flying out of Dallas/Fort Worth Airport you’ll be using Dallas/Fort Worth. Gatlinburg does not have its own airport so you’ll be flying into nearby Knoxville McGhee Tyson airport, which is 27.6 mi away.

  • How long does a flight from Dallas/Fort Worth Airport to Gatlinburg take?

    Direct flights cover the 770 miles separating Dallas/Fort Worth Airport and Gatlinburg in about 2h 03m.

  • How many flights are there between Dallas/Fort Worth Airport and Gatlinburg?

    18 direct flights run between Dallas/Fort Worth Airport and Gatlinburg on a daily basis. On average, there are about 126 departures each week.

  • What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ly between Dallas/Fort Worth Airport and Gatlinburg?

    Consider leaving on a Wednesday and avoid Sundays if you are looking for the best rates. For your return to Dallas/Fort Worth Airport, you’ll find the best rates on Tuesdays and the most expensive ones on Thursdays.
